How they compare
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) currently reports 43 % against 16.48 % in Polynesia, a difference of 26.52 %.
That makes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s)'s figure about 2.6 times Polynesia's.
Across all 64 years both countries report,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) has been ahead every year.
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) ranks 16th and Polynesia ranks 17th of 31 groups.
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) | Polynesia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 36.69 % | 18.78 % | 17.91 % |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) |
| 1970s | 37.13 % | 20 % | 17.13 % |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) |
| 1980s | 37.8 % | 20.64 % | 17.16 % |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) |
| 1990s | 39.15 % | 17.21 % | 21.94 % |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) |
| 2000s | 40.63 % | 15.99 % | 24.64 % |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) |
| 2010s | 42.11 % | 18.07 % | 24.04 % |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) |
| 2020s | 42.9 % | 16.59 % | 26.3 % | Low Income Food Deficit Countries (LIFDCs) |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The FAOSTAT Land Use domain contains data on twenty-one land use categories and twenty-three categories of irrigation and agricultural practices. Data are available yearly and by country, regional and global levels. The domain includes Land Use Indicators providing information on the percentage share of agricultural and forest land, and their sub-components, including irrigated areas and areas under organic agriculture, within a country land use matrix. Data are available at country, regional and global level, for the following elements: (in percentage) i) Share in Land area; ii) Share in Agricultural land, iii) Share in Cropland; and iv) Share in Forest land; (in ha/pc) v) Area per capita.
